IPL 2026, PBKS vs DC Today Match: Punjab Kings fast bowler Lockie Ferguson is not part of the playing for Match 55 of Indian Premier League 2026 against Delhi Capitals at the Himachal Pradesh Cricket Association Stadium in Dharamsala on Monday, May 11, 2026, due to a minor injury concern. PBKS captain Shreyas Iyer confirmed at the toss that the New Zealand pacer was unavailable for selection after picking up a slight niggle ahead of the crucial encounter.

Australian left-arm pacer Ben Dwarshuis replaced Ferguson in the playing XI, with Punjab making just one change to the side. Speaking at the toss, Iyer said the team was focused on quickly recovering from its recent setbacks despite suffering three consecutive defeats in the tournament.

“There are going to be ups and downs and how quickly you turn back and get the best performance is what matters. Ben Dwarshuis comes in place of Lockie Ferguson, who has a slight niggle,” Iyer said.

Ferguson’s absence came as a surprise as he had featured in Punjab’s previous match against Sunrisers Hyderabad.

The right-arm fast bowler has endured a difficult IPL 2026 campaign so far. Ferguson has played two matches this season and managed only one wicket while conceding runs at an economy rate of 12.25.

Punjab Kings entered the must-win fixture looking to end a three-match losing streak and revive their push for a top-two finish in the IPL 2026 points table.

Delhi Capitals, meanwhile, needed a victory to keep their playoff hopes alive after a poor run of form in recent matches.

Toss Result 

Delhi Capitals won the toss and elected to bowl first against Punjab Kings.

Playing XIs

Delhi Capitals (Playing XI): KL Rahul(w), Abishek Porel, Sahil Parakh, Tristan Stubbs, David Miller, Axar Patel(c), Madhav Tiwari, Mukesh Kumar, Auqib Nabi Dar, Mitchell Starc, Lungi Ngidi

Punjab Kings (Playing XI): Prabhsimran Singh(w), Priyansh Arya, Cooper Connolly, Shreyas Iyer(c), Suryansh Shedge, Marcus Stoinis, Shashank Singh, Marco Jansen, Ben Dwarshuis, Arshdeep Singh, Yuzvendra Chahal

Impact Substitutes:

Delhi Capitals Impact subs: Pathum Nissanka, Sameer Rizvi, Ashutosh Sharma, Vipraj Nigam, Tripurana Vijay

Punjab Kings Impact Subs: Harpreet Brar, Yash Thakur, Xavier Bartlett, Vishnu Vinod, Praveen Dubey
